> > Do try to increase the available memory -- the amount Cygwin allocates by
> > default is rather small (256M, I believe).  Another possibility is to run
> > the compilation under strace to see why it exits.
> 
> Yes, I can try that .. a bit messy (dual booting, I lose all
> the email with nice info like this when running Cygwin).
> 

OK, the full story is:

ocamlopt.opt: fails without message
ocamlopt: fails with Stack overflow message
ocamlc: compiles the file to *.cmo (correctly, I assume)

this is with Cygwin set to 1024M memory using regtool.
I didn't try ocamlc.opt.
